This cohort study included 129 women (mean age at diagnosis, 46 years [range, 19-83 years]) with vulvar melanosis. Hormonal status may play a role in the pathogenesis of vulvar melanosis; enlargement or pigmentary changes in the brown-black spectrum without additional colors were not associated with malignant evolution in this study. In this cohort study of 129 patients with vulvar melanosis and 5 to 20 years of follow-up, 67% of vulvar melanotic lesions appeared in premenopausal patients, and 65% of all patients had received some type of hormone therapy; in about 30% of patients, the lesions increased in size and changed color after initial evaluation but ultimately stabilized.
